therisingblues wrote:Go back two weeks and North were the latest miracle. Don't count them out.
Norwood to take the flag IMHO. 4 flags in 8 years, apart from when they were first formed, had Norwood ever had a more successful era?

If you remove the three years without competition due to WWII, Norwood won four of seven flags on offer between 1941 to 1950 and were runner's up once.

They won four in eight between 1922 and 1929 and were runner's up once.
